Summary

This job is a working level role and reports into the site Operations Manager. Provides leadership to employees performing routine work within a single function or work group. Work is performed within established professional standards and practices. Receives detailed assignments and follows established processes to meet the goals of the unit. Develops schedules and enforces policies and procedures. Erroneous decisions or failure to achieve results may have a negative impact on the departments operations, schedules, and/or performance goals. Provides direction to a unit or group of employees, assigning tasks and checking work at regular intervals. Directs subordinates to achieve assignments using established guidelines, procedures, and policies. Provides input for employees performance reviews and compensation reviews; recommends disciplinary action as necessary. Interacts directly with subordinates and peer groups; engages in routine exchanges of information; interactions with external contacts, if applicable, would be monitored. Regular overtime work will be required in this role

Detailed Description

Performs tasks such as, but not limited to, the following:

  • Receives a daily production schedule from planning; receives material to manufacture modify or repair products from logistics.
  • Co-ordinates these inputs and a variety of resources (e.g., materials, personnel, equipment, etc.) to achieve on-time production of quality products within budget guidelines.
  • Identifies and resolves bottlenecks in the production process.
  • Owns manufacturing area assigned, coordinates cross functionally to support customer needs, communicates in a proactive manner to all key stakeholders.
  • Directly supervisors a team of at least 10 or more employees. Manages employee performance, attendance, and other issues that may arise.
  • Management of controllable operating expenditure e.g. scrap, consumables.Identifies limits to production and guides teams to continuously improve processes.
  • Ensures all return to work interviews and first level disciplinary hearings are conducted in a timely, consistent and professional manner.
  • May operate at technician level at times to complete work on hardware
